The Cubs Talk Podcast breaks down all things baseball on the North Side. Host Leila Rahimi, James Neveau, and Nate Poppen bring insider perspectives, regular player interviews, and news updates during the team’s pursuit of another championship. New episodes release every Wednesday morning.

Former Cub Moisés Alou joins David Kaplan and Tony Andracki to discuss his time as a Cub and his time in the MLB. (1:53) - Favorite memory in Chicago (2:46) - Game 6 Cubs vs Marlins (4:28) - A lot of weird things that happened in Cubs vs Marlins series (6:19) - Feelings when the Cubs won the World Series in 2016 (8:31) - Favorite teammates (9:24) - Facing Kerry in the 20 strikeout game
